Description & Estimates







According to the public record, 11, Ashley Terrace, Ilfracombe is a period freehold house with 1,894 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 250 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 5 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 11, Ashley Terrace, Ilfracombe is £349,944 and the estimated rental value is £1,656 per month.
Ashley Terrace, Ilfracombe, EX34 is located in the borough of North Devon within the EX34 postal district.

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 11, Ashley Terrace, Ilfracombe is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£367,441 and a rental value of £1,738 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£325,447 and a rental value of £1,540 per month.

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 11, Ashley Terrace, Ilfracombe was last sold on 25th June 2021 for £295,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
Since June 2021, the market for similar properties has risen by 45.6%.
- Sold Jun 2021£295,000
- Sold Oct 2015£232,000
- Sold Jun 2003£150,000
